Understanding Charged Microscope Slides

Charged microscope slides are specially treated to possess a charge that allows for better attachment of biological samples. This is particularly useful when working with aqueous solutions and delicate specimens that may otherwise slide off traditional slides.

Practical Considerations When Choosing Charged Microscope Slides

Quality of the Slides

Quality is a crucial factor in ensuring reliable results. Keep an eye out for the following:

  • Thickness: A standard thickness is usually 1.0 to 1.2 mm to provide stability without compromising visibility.
  • Optical Clarity: Ensure the slides have excellent optical clarity to avoid distortion during observation.

Addressing Common Issues with Charged Microscope Slides

Poor Sample Adhesion

If you experience issues with sample adhesion, consider these tips:

  • Surface Cleaning: Ensure that the slides are clean and free from dust or grease before use.
  • Update Protocols: Assess your sample preparation protocols to ensure optimal adherence.

Contamination Concerns

Contamination can skew your results. To minimize this risk, follow these practices:

  • Store Slides Properly: Keep charged slides in a clean, dry environment away from any potential contaminants.
  • Use Gloves: Always handle slides with gloves to prevent oils and residues from your fingers affecting the samples.
